The mass of carbon anode consumed (giving only carbondioxide) in the production of 270 g of aluminium metal from bauxite by the Hall process is (Atomic mass Al =27 )
Options
- A180 g
- B270 g
- C540 g
- D90 g
Correct answer
D. 90 g
Step-by-step solution
In Hall and Heroult process aligned 2 Al ₂ O ₃ & 4 Al +3 O ₂ 4 C +3 O ₂ & 2 CO ₂+2 CO 2 Al ₂ O ₃+4 C & 4 Al +2 CO ₂+2 CO aligned Only for removal of CO ₂ , following equation is possible 2 Al ₂ O ₃+ 3 12=36 3 C 4 27=108 4 Al +3 CO ₂ For 108 g of Al , 36 ~g of C is required in above reaction. For 270 g of Al require amount of C = 36 108 270=90 ~g
